A shocking betrayal—or maybe not considering what we know about the character. Really like where this is headed and really like that Tynion is letting the other, non-Batman characters take the lead while still making him–particularly what he means to the other members of the team–really important to the action. Glad I only have to wait 2 weeks to read the next issue.

I'm still enjoying Detective Comics. I like that the "team" has to rely on themselves now and that there are conflicts between individuals. Orphan is really my favorite character in this. I like that she barely talks and kicks some serious behind. I like where this run is going and will be continuing the series.
